Alfa Laval spiral heat exchangers are circular units containing two concentric spiral flow channels, one for each fluid. The different media flow counter currently: one fluid enters the centre of the unit and flows towards the periphery, the other enters the unit at ... WebThe hot medium enters the heat exchanger through the hot medium inlet. Gaskets direct the hot medium as it flows through the heat exchanger.Each plate has an alternating gasket pattern.The hot medium flows into the space between a pair of plates, but does not flow into the space between the next pair of plates because the gaskets prevent this.
